The SR (Surface Regularity) finish is the number to keep your eye on when studying a quote from your South Molton screeding contractor. Each of the three SR levels offer different levels of finish, with SR1 offering the best, with the lowest amount of deviation over the surface area. An SR2 or SR3 level might mean there will be flat spots or ridges that might cause issues when installing your final flooring surface (carpet, tile, wood etc).

TYPES OF SCREED

Standard Screeds - This is okay for standard residential use and is a combination of sand and cement. The standard screed is a mix of five parts sand to one of cement. This 5:1 ratio standard flooring screed will dry out at a rate of just 1mm per day after applying.

Advanced Drying and Fast Drying Screeds - If there's a need to press ahead urgently with the flooring on account of time restraints, these screeds dry much quicker than standard screeds. They are generally a fibre reinforced type of screed that dries out at a rate of between 3-7mm/day per day and are employed in time critical flooring projects.

Fibre Reinforced Screed - The professional's choice for domestic use on top of underfloor heating. The increased flexibility and strength offered by the special fibres within this screed mix help protect the flooring from shrinkage and cracking due to heat. It dries out at an identical rate to a standard screed of 1mm per day.

Self-Levelling or Liquid Screeds - Used to produce a high quality finish, especially in SR1 levels of screeding, by a latex and cement mixture. The self-levelling compound provides a smooth and clean surface over a rough substrate or damaged floor to allow all forms of flooring materials to be laid. Even with a thickness of 1mm, the latex polymers within the mixture provide a high strength screed for a variety of uses.

Polymer Screeds - Provides a high level of strength with a minimal thickness. Polymer screeds are available from a number of manufacturers and owing to their varying chemical compositions have distinct setting times for each product.

Industrial and Heavy Duty Screed - A screed that is designed for high load and heavy traffic areas where maximum durability and strength is crucial.

SCREEDING PREPARATION AND INSTALLATION

Preparation is crucial for a high quality screed surface that will be hard wearing and durable. Any oil, grease, paint and debris on the original floor level can affect the bonding of the screed, and must be eliminated.

If any products were used during this stage it is crucial to make certain that no residues of soaps or other cleaning products are left on the floor surface and it's permitted to dry out naturally. If screeding over a stone or cement floor any cracks should be repaired to prevent them from "travelling" through the screed layer and causing imperfections on the finished surface. During a site survey the screeding specialist will ascertain what preparation work is needed before starting to work on the screeding.

To shield the screed layer and flooring materials from dampness rising up from the ground, a damp proof membrane (DPM) will have to be installed. There might be 2 or 3 layers of different thickness polythene to act as a barrier between the insulation layer and screed.

A further airtight barrier could be required if your home is in a location that's known to be susceptible to radon gas emissions. An airtight membrane could be sufficient in areas with low radon measurements, but in more extreme cases there may have to be a more complex extraction and ventilation system to take away any ground penetrating radon.

As soon as these steps have been taken the screeders will apply a sealant or primer to the prepared floor base. Sealers and primers assist with the bonding process and are specialist applications specifically designed for the type of screed that's being applied. These materials need certified tradesmen to apply them in the appropriate proportions by using custom-made equipment, such as airless sprays.

If required, this is the time that underfloor heating can be installed and laid out in the correct way. The under floor heating system will be carefully positioned and mounted firmly on insulation panels to avoid any movement in the course of the screed application. When properly installed an under floor heating system is an effective way to warm a room and good quality screeding retains its heat, creating an even level of warmth across the floor surface.

The screeding can now be mixed and prepared in situ and spread onto the floor surface. The particular requirements of the room will dictate the form of screeding that is used. For quick drying screeds there will be at least twenty four hours delay before it can be walked over, and a further Three days minimum before you can lay any flooring materials. If you're looking to wind up with a nicely finished and long-lasting floor surface you should follow the manufacturer's guidelines with regards to standard and heavy duty screeds where this time period will be longer.

As soon as the screed has solidified it can be checked for quality to ascertain the SR level. The test involves using a 2 metre long straight-edge laid on the floor surface and any deviations from true are calculated.

  • SR1 - Over the entire floor area, if there are no deviations greater than 3 millimetres from the straight-edge, then you have a top quality SR1 specification surface.
  • SR2 - SR2 is for normal standard floors in commercial and industrial projects and can deviate from the straight-edge by as much as 5 millimetres.
  • SR3 - SR3 is basic utility standard where a perfect finish isn't needed. This classification can have a maximum permissible deviation depth of ten millimetres.

If your screed has been installed with specific load bearing requirements in mind then a qualified structural engineer is going to be necessary to perform these soundness tests. The testing will make sure that your new screeding is viable for the load bearing requirements set down in the original site survey. A "drop hammer test" is conducted at various areas on the screed and the results recorded. Only qualified structural engineers obeying the British Standards BS8204 guidelines are permitted to conduct such tests and sign off on the structural integrity of the screeding. Coloured Floor Screeds

Coloured floor screeds are a type of flooring material mostly employed in commercial or industrial settings. The combination of coloured aggregates, resins, and sealants is what makes up these screeds, producing a unique and decorative finish. They are commonly used in areas where there is heavy footfall or machinery, as they provide a slip-resistant and durable surface that can withstand constant wear and tear.

Multi-coloured screeds provide the flexibility to match the brand of a business or achieve a desired aesthetic in a space through customisation. They are a sought-after choice for facilities that require a high level of hygiene as they are easy to maintain and clean. All in all, multi-coloured screeds offer a practical and versatile flooring solution that can improve both the style and function of any industrial or commercial space.

Concrete Floor Moisture Testing

Concrete floor moisture testing is one of those jobs that often gets pushed aside, although it can save a lot of hassle later on once the screeding or flooring goes down. Fresh or existing concrete can hold onto moisture longer than you might expect, and if that isn't picked up early, it can lead to problems like poor screed bonding, lifting, or damp patches showing through finished floors. The process usually involves checking moisture levels with specialist tools, whether that is a surface meter or a more in-depth test to see what is going on below. It isn't just about ticking a box, it helps to decide whether the floor is ready, or if it needs more time to dry out. Skipping this step can cause delays further down the track, therefore getting a clear moisture reading upfront will make the whole screeding job run a lot smoother.

Granolithic Screeding

Granolithic screeding is a process of creating an even and smooth surface for floor coverings like tiles or carpets. It involves mixing sand, cement, and aggregate such as granite or marble chips to form a mixture, which is then applied to a concrete base. The mixture is levelled with a straightedge to give it a smooth, seamless surface.

The resulting flooring is easy to clean, slip-resistant and hard-wearing, making it ideal for use in areas with high foot traffic, such as schools, factories and shopping centres.

The granolithic screeding process involves a number of steps, including preparation of the concrete sub-base, mixing of the screed mixture, laying of the mixture, and curing of the screed. Proper mixing, curing and application methods are vital to guarantee the strength and durability of the granolithic screed. Acid Etching Concrete South Molton

Concrete surfaces frequently undergo acid etching as a preparatory step before finishing. To clean and roughen-up the surface, a solution of water and acid is applied to the concrete. By helping the sealant or new coating to adhere better, this guarantees a finish that is both longer-lasting and more durable.

The process starts by thoroughly cleaning the concrete surface to remove any dirt, debris or grease. As soon as the surface has been cleaned, the acid solution is evenly spread over the concrete. A slightly rough texture is formed when the acid reacts with the concrete, making it perfect for bonding with sealants, paints, or other finishes.

When acid etching concrete, safety is paramount because the acid can be hazardous. Gloves, goggles, and a mask are essential protective gear to prevent skin and eye contact with the acid. For optimal results, enlist a professional to do it.

Latex Floor Screeds

When the characteristics of your floor's surface means that a degree of flexibility is necessary, it will be best to use a latex self-levelling floor screed, as opposed to one with a more rigid finish. Latex screeds come in two parts - a bag and a bottle - with the bottle containing liquid latex and the bag containing a cement powder. The liquid latex additive actually replaces the water which would typically be used for mixing floor screed, and is quicker drying and more flexible than standard screeds.

This latex compound is used for levelling-out subfloors in advance of the installation of your chosen decorative surface. Appropriate for subfloors of stone tiles, wood, sand/cement, asphalt and concrete, this screeding gives the ideal surface for the application of adhesives that is resilient and smooth. This type of screeding will give you a crack-free, flexible finish, even if there's a bit of movement in your subfloor.

When using a "floating" screed, for instance when screeding is being laid over the top of underfloor heating, depths of 50mm-65mm may be required, and latex floor screeds are not appropriate in this case.
